#300ec5 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#300ec5 is composed of 18.8% red, 5.5% green and 77.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 75.6% cyan, 92.9% magenta, 0% yellow and 22.7% black. It has a hue angle of 251.1 degrees, a saturation of 86.7% and a lightness of 41.4%. #300ec5 color hex could be obtained by blending #601cff with #00008b. Closest websafe color is: #3300cc.

#300ec5 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#300ec5 has RGB values of R:48, G:14, B:197 and CMYK values of C:0.76, M:0.93, Y:0, K:0.23. Its decimal value is 3149509.

Shades and Tints of #300ec5
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#03010e is the darkest color, while #fbfbff is the lightest one.

Tones of #300ec5
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#68676c is the less saturated color, while #2b06cd is the most saturated one.
